Oahu typically experiences a transition into its wetter season during this month. Average temperatures range from highs in the low 80s Fahrenheit (high 20s Celsius) to lows in the low 70s Fahrenheit (low 20s Celsius). Rainfall increases, although it’s often characterized by brief showers interspersed with sunny periods. Ocean temperatures remain pleasant, generally in the upper 70s Fahrenheit (mid-20s Celsius). Trade winds can be less consistent than in other times of year.
